What age is Jura journey?
Jura Journey – A no-age-statement offering, matured exclusively in American oak barrels. Jura 10 Year Old – Already launched in US during 2017 and now globally. Jura 12 Year Old – Finished in Oloroso Sherry casks after 12 years in American white casks.
Is Isle of Jura peaty?
Though the whisky is not very peaty, much of the island is covered in peat bogs. These are not suitable for any kind of agriculture. However, Jura has a remarkably mild climate due to its position in the North Atlantic Gulf Stream. This brings warmer waters from the southern Atlantic to the area.

What happened to Jura?
Jura distillery is completely overhauling its entire range of Scotch whiskies in what’s being called the ‘biggest launch in its history’. The island distillery is replacing its existing range of Scotch whiskies with a completely new line-up that introduces a new flavour direction for the brand.

Is Jura whisky smoky?
From 2018, the core range of Jura has a subtly smoky character, from incorporating a small amount of peated spirit into the vattings.

How do you drink Jura?
Bittersweet and citrussy, the Jura Sunset is ideal for new whisky drinkers. You can make this drink in the glass itself. Simply add the Jura whisky, Apérol and tonic into a glass that already has crushed ice in and stir. Garnish with a fresh orange wheel or wedge.
Is Jura a Japanese whisky?
The Isle of Jura Distillery is a single malt whisky distillery located on the island of Jura in the Inner Hebrides off the West Coast of Scotland, about a stones through away from Islay. The distillery is owned by Glasgow based company named Whyte and Mackay who are famous for the blended whisky of the same name.
What replaced Jura Superstition?
The island distillery is replacing its existing range of Scotch whiskies with a completely new line-up that introduces a new flavour direction for the brand. From April 2018 Jura’s core range of Origin, Superstition, Diurach’s Own 16 Year Old and Prophecy will be removed from sale.
